If you plan on escaping the cold and heading down to the warm island of Maui, Hawaii this winter there are a number of different activities you can engage in while vacationing. Besides relaxing on one of the best beaches on the island, you can also go snorkeling, parasailing, and even whale watching. Maui is your gateway to some of the best whale watching in the world. The West Maui Mountains and Haleakala shield the waters on the coast of West Maui and South Maui. Creating calm and clear waters in this area, which are perfect for high visibility. Humpback whales are also drawn to the area’s shallow waters, less than 600 feet deep, making Maui an ideal spot to start your voyage during the winter whale watching season.

Whale Watching Tours

Pack up your sunscreen and swimsuit into your car rental and head on over to Lahaina Harbor, which provides a number of whale watching tour options. Treat yourself to the scenic ocean views, as expert guides take you to the best places to observe whales playfully surfacing, tail slapping, or blowing spouts in the air. From charter boats to passenger rafts, a stroll past the whale watching kiosks lining, Lahaina Harbor provides a variety of whale watching options. During the peak of whale watching season the pier is abuzz with activity. Tours last roughly 2-4 hours long and some even offer early bird specials. Cruises and whale tours also depart from Maalaea Harbor just north of Kihei.

Whale Watching From The Shore

You don’t have to go on a whale watching tour in order to spot whales. In fact, there are plenty of areas on Maui where humpbacks can be seen from the shore during whale season.The scenic McGregor Point lookout west of Maalaea and the beaches of Kaanapali, Kihei and Wailea are also great spots to see whales.
